nl:: Ble:: BLEEndPoint
Summary
Inheritance
Inherits from: nl::Ble::BleLayerObject
Public types |
|
---|---|
@13
|
enum |
AlignT
|
typedefuint64_t
|
OnConnectCompleteFunct)(BLEEndPoint *endPoint, BLE_ERROR err)
|
typedefvoid(*
|
OnConnectionClosedFunct)(BLEEndPoint *endPoint, BLE_ERROR err)
|
typedefvoid(*
|
OnMessageReceivedFunct)(BLEEndPoint *endPoint, PacketBuffer *msg)
|
typedefvoid(*
|
Public attributes |
|
---|---|
OnConnectComplete
|
OnConnectCompleteFunct
|
OnConnectionClosed
|
OnConnectionClosedFunct
|
OnMessageReceived
|
OnMessageReceivedFunct
|
mState
|
enum nl::Ble::BLEEndPoint::@13
|
Public functions |
|
---|---|
Abort(void)
|
void
|
Close(void)
|
void
|
IsUnsubscribePending(void) const
|
bool
|
Receive(PacketBuffer *data)
|
|
Send(PacketBuffer *data)
|
|
StartConnect(void)
|
Public types
@13
@13
AlignT
uint64_t AlignT
OnConnectCompleteFunct
void(* OnConnectCompleteFunct)(BLEEndPoint *endPoint, BLE_ERROR err)
OnConnectionClosedFunct
void(* OnConnectionClosedFunct)(BLEEndPoint *endPoint, BLE_ERROR err)
OnMessageReceivedFunct
void(* OnMessageReceivedFunct)(BLEEndPoint *endPoint, PacketBuffer *msg)
Public attributes
OnConnectComplete
OnConnectCompleteFunct OnConnectComplete
OnConnectionClosed
OnConnectionClosedFunct OnConnectionClosed
OnMessageReceived
OnMessageReceivedFunct OnMessageReceived
mState
enum nl::Ble::BLEEndPoint::@13 mState
Public functions
Abort
void Abort( void )
Close
void Close( void )
IsUnsubscribePending
bool IsUnsubscribePending( void ) const
Receive
BLE_ERROR Receive( PacketBuffer *data )
Send
BLE_ERROR Send( PacketBuffer *data )
StartConnect
BLE_ERROR StartConnect( void )